I don't think I've seen anything about this new series on the board. It came out on ABC last winter for 13 episodes and has been renewed for the fall. ABC is replaying the pilot episode tonight @ 10:00 (I'm hoping they are going to show all 13 episodes).
The show has touched me in a way that no other show has managed to do. It has made me laugh out loud, cry tears of joy and sorrow. George Michael and his music play an integral part of the storyline. Some of the stories could be considered a little controversial, but everything is handled with such grace. I've never seen a show like it and I have to say it is my all-time favourite. Its set in a law firm in San Francisco, but its not your typical law show. It has a Field of Dreams feel to it and a life-affirming, higher-power message. Like most new shows it takes a few episodes to get into all the characters and plot lines, but once it does its magic, so if you're not doing anything tonight give it a chance. The pilot is what hooked me in and the last few episodes are phenomenal.
